Sevierville Statistics Back to top
- Population (2000): 24,227
- Land Area (2000): 256.318 square kilometers
- Water Area (2000): 10.359 square kilometers
Year | Population | Year | Population | Year | Population |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
1999 | 10,766 | 2002 | 11,980 | 2005 | 14,249 |
2000 | Not Available | 2003 | 13,541 | 2006 | 14,976 |
2001 | 11,862 | 2004 | 14,311 | 2007 | 16,070 |

Sevierville Employment Information Back to top
Sevierville Employment By Industry
Male, with percent of employed male population | |||
---|---|---|---|
1. | Construction | 1,065 | 16.50% |
2. | Accommodation and Food Services | 996 | 15.43% |
3. | Arts / Entertainment / Recreation | 368 | 5.70% |
4. | Real Estate and Rental and Leasing | 318 | 4.93% |
5. | Repair and Maintenance | 228 | 3.53% |
6. | Textile and Textile Mills Manufacturing | 220 | 3.41% |
7. | Educational Services | 202 | 3.13% |
8. | Transportation Equipment Manufacturing | 186 | 2.88% |
9. | Public Administration | 182 | 2.82% |
10. | Admin, Support, and Waste Management | 176 | 2.73% |
11. | Motor Vehicle and Parts Dealers | 137 | 2.12% |
12. | Metal Manufactuing | 127 | 1.97% |
13. | Professional / Scientific / Tech Services | 116 | 1.80% |
14. | Used Merchandise / Gift / Misc. Stores | 115 | 1.78% |
15. | Department and Other General Stores | 105 | 1.63% |
16. | Health Care | 105 | 1.63% |
17. | Clothing and Apparel Including Shoes | 104 | 1.61% |
18. | Finance and Insurance | 103 | 1.60% |
19. | Building Materials / Hardware / Lawn and Garden Supplies | 99 | 1.53% |
20. | Utilities | 98 | 1.52% |
Female, with percent of employed female population | |||
---|---|---|---|
1. | Accommodation and Food Services | 1,141 | 21.24% |
2. | Educational Services | 469 | 8.73% |
3. | Health Care | 331 | 6.16% |
4. | Arts / Entertainment / Recreation | 286 | 5.32% |
5. | Clothing and Apparel Including Shoes | 244 | 4.54% |
6. | Used Merchandise / Gift / Misc. Stores | 226 | 4.21% |
7. | Real Estate and Rental and Leasing | 202 | 3.76% |
8. | Finance and Insurance | 191 | 3.56% |
9. | Department and Other General Stores | 181 | 3.37% |
10. | Public Administration | 150 | 2.79% |
11. | Food and Beverage Stores | 139 | 2.59% |
12. | Professional / Scientific / Tech Services | 132 | 2.46% |
13. | Personal and Laundry Services | 130 | 2.42% |
14. | Computer and Electronic Manufacturing | 123 | 2.29% |
15. | Construction | 120 | 2.23% |
16. | Other Direct Selling Estab | 114 | 2.12% |
17. | Transportation Equipment Manufacturing | 91 | 1.69% |
18. | Religious / Grantmaking / Civic / Similar Organizations | 90 | 1.68% |
19. | Furniture, Furnishings, and Appliances | 87 | 1.62% |
20. | Social Assistance | 84 | 1.56% |

Sevierville Criminal Information Back to top
Correctional Institution Population (2000): 146
Sevierville Crimes Per 1,000 People By Type And Year
Year | Aggravated Assault | Forcible Rape | Murder / Manslaughter | Robbery | Total Violent Crimes | Arson | Burglary | Larceny / Theft | Motor Vehicle Theft | Total Property Crimes |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
1999 | 4.830 | 0.743 | 0.000 | 0.372 | 5.945 | 0.372 | 9.846 | 66.877 | 6.781 | 83.875 |
2000 | Not Available | Not Available | Not Available | Not Available | Not Available | Not Available | Not Available | Not Available | Not Available | Not Available |
2001 | 4.215 | 0.422 | 0.084 | 0.674 | 5.395 | 0.084 | 11.381 | 64.745 | 6.238 | 82.448 |
2002 | 3.589 | 0.334 | 0.000 | 0.501 | 4.424 | 0.250 | 12.688 | 61.937 | 5.676 | 80.551 |
2003 | 3.176 | 0.369 | 0.074 | 1.034 | 4.653 | 0.074 | 12.407 | 56.938 | 6.794 | 76.139 |
2004 | 4.193 | 0.349 | 0.000 | 0.559 | 5.101 | 0.280 | 11.460 | 50.730 | 5.800 | 67.990 |
2005 | 2.176 | 0.281 | 0.000 | 0.702 | 3.158 | 0.211 | 9.194 | 53.197 | 4.913 | 67.303 |
2006 | 2.604 | 0.735 | 0.067 | 0.467 | 3.873 | 0.067 | 10.817 | 52.350 | 4.607 | 67.775 |
2007 | 3.485 | 0.498 | 0.000 | 0.871 | 4.854 | 0.124 | 10.828 | 50.156 | 4.107 | 65.090 |
